Adkins wants to keep Leeds target Murphy

Nigel Adkins has denied Martyn Woolford’s arrival at Sheffield United means Jamie Murphy, a target for Leeds United, is on the move.

The 29-year-old former York City man signed a two-year deal with the Blades after leaving Millwall last month.

Asked if anything could be read into the arrival of Woolford, a player who plays in Murphy’s left-sided position, Adkins replied: “It doesn’t mean anything for Jamie Murphy.

“He is a Sheffield United player who can also play on the right and up front. As can Martyn.

“We are trying to get ourselves promoted this year and I am certainly not looking to move Jamie Murphy on.”

United are understood to remain keen on signing Billy Sharp, who has previously been linked with a possible swap deal involving Murphy joining Leeds.

Rotherham United will play a home pre-season friendly with German Bundesliga side FSV Mainz 05.

The Millers will host the Germans at AESSEAL New York Stadium on Saturday August 1 in the final pre-season friendly before the Sky Bet Championship curtain raiser against MK Dons on August 8.

Mainz finished 11th in the Bundesliga last season, and follow Premier League Leicester City as pre-season opposition.

Lewis McGugan is expected to join Sheffield Wednesday in the next 24 hours following further talks on Tuesday with his club Watford.

The 26-year-old impressed in loan spells at Hillsborough last term and would be a popular acquisition by new head coach Carlos Carvalhal.

McGugan has not travelled with the newly-promoted Hornets to their pre-season training camp in Germany and is understood to have been in South Yorkshire on Tuesday.
